Michele ------------------------------ Date: Wed, 28 May 2003 13:41:46 -0500 From: "Krista Webb" Subject: [EDA] Jewel on surprise radio interview Hello all- Just wanted to let you guys know that Jewel was on Wild 100.3 in Dallas, TX this morning at 8:40. The host teased her about her new hot image and her sexy legs. He asked her if she worked out or was on a special diet and her reply was she was on a diet of cocain and liquor. She sang 2 Become 1 and I have to say it was a very beautiful song and the lyrics were awesome...true Jewel form. She commented on Divas and said Beounce (spelling?) was the nicest person and she helped Jewel work on her dance moves. Of course there were questions about yodeling and the homestead. Jewel was her witty and spunky self. The guys teased her alot and she teased right back. All in all it was a great interview. Thanks, Christel ------------------------------ Date: Wed, 28 May 2003 18:59:45 -0400 From: FreckledAngel@aol.com Subject: [EDA] Jewel at GM Plaza Tuesday afternoon So, it was a lovely day after lots of yucky weather in New York and I went over to see Jewel play live at GM Plaza for the CBS Morning News Show. Got there a few minutes of 12pm and it was just about to start. People were there, but it was easy to find a spot right next the stage, which I did, right next to a cute little girl who was sitting on the stage (she looked about 5). Then, the announcer people came out and then out came Jewel. She was introduced, blah blah blah and then she did a kick-booty cover of "Intuition". She played "2 Become 1" which is growing on me--good song. She played "Foolish Games" very beautifully, I might add. Her voice hit some really pretty notes in this one, almost yodel-like at the climactic moment. It was very nice.Then she played "Standing Still" and that was it. She was sort of interviewed briefly by this really annoying woman who was overly zealously and struck me as extremely fake (although nice, but in that saccharine kind of way). Also the guy interviewing her briefly struck me as annoying as well. At point Jewel was talking about her new style and she mentioned something about being geared toward the "smart, young and sexy" and the guy was like, "Well, I get the young and sexy part". I thought that was kind of lame of him. DUH. Jewel happens to be extremely smart, which is lost on people like that. The woman asked some questions like "Oh, my God, are you and Ty back together?" I was just kind of sitting there like, "Oy, she gets asked such dumb questions by such phony people...if it were me I'd just want to slap them". And I'm a peaceful person. It really made me sympathetic to JEwel. HEre's a woman coming from a humble, earthly place who has to adjust herself to surviving in many superficial, glity situations and being interviewed live by people who come off as blatantly fake and plastic. But, of course, Jewel handled it all with poise, good humor, etc. She was decked out in black pants, a striped pink eighties shirt and very very very high heeled shoes. She made a wry comment, "I'm wearing false eyelashes and hair extensions, just so girls in the viewing audience don't go home and commit suicide ' cause they don't look like me" or something to that effect. At the beginning of the show, when we were practicing clapping loudly and the lady interviewee said we could do better than that, Jewel remarked "Just pretend I'm Britney" and got a few laughs.
